Drop-Off Recycling Bins

The County offers convenient recycling drop off bins to help our residents recycle.

Use of drop-off locations are intended for Douglas County households only 

Douglas County offers drop-off recycling bins in the unincorporated areas of the County for Douglas County residents. The sites are serviced on Tuesday and Thursday of each week. The four locations in the unincorporated area are:

  • Prairie Moon Waldorf School (1853 E 1600 Rd)
  • Stull United Methodist Church (1596 E 250 Rd)
  • Vinland (1704 N 700 Road) - the new Vinland drop-off recycling site  is now open for residents who live in the unincorporated areas of Douglas County. Our service provider will pick up recycling on Tuesdays and Thursdays.
  • Wakarusa Valley School (1104 E 1000 Rd) 

At each of the locations, there are containers for mixed materials (all glass, plastic, paper, cans, etc.) and containers for cardboard only. 

The drop-off recycling bins are available for Douglas County residents. Businesses can contact Honey Creek for comercial recycling services. 

The following materials can be placed in the drop off bins located around the County:

(All of these items can be mixed together)

PLASTICS:

  • Rigid plastics (#1-7)
  • Plastic bottles
  • Dairy containers
  • Yogurt cups
  • Deli or salad bar clamshells

PAPER & CARDBOARD:

  • Newspaper
  • Office paper
  • Envelopes
  • Junk mail
  • Magazines
  • Catalogs
  • Telephone books
  • Cardboard
  • Chipboard
  • Milk/Juice cartons

CANS:

  • Aluminum cans
  • Steel (tin) food and beverage cans

GLASS:

  • Glass bottles and jars
